Accident Summary Nr: 201692688 - Employee Is Paralyzed in Fall Off Scaffold

Abstract: At approximately 10:06 a.m. on March 3, 2007, Employee #1, a painter, was working off of a scaffold with a coworker. Employee #1 was pulling up a paint gun via a tag line, and put it into the tank. He then took the rope for the second line and started to pull it up. He was bending over, pulling the paint line through the midrail, and placed his left hand on the midrail, while reaching across his body with his right hand to retrieve the gun. The midrail slipped, and he fell off of the scaffold, 25 feet onto some plywood that was placed on a 55-gallon drum. He then fell off the drum to the ground, another 2 feet. Employee #1 sustained fractures to his back and left clavicle, and a forehead laceration. He was taken to the hospital for treatment. As a result of his injuries, he is paralyzed from the chest down.
